STATION8 Public Market Set to Transform UCSD’s Dining Experience
A new dining destination, the STATION8 Public Market, is poised to open in August 2026 within the Theatre District of UC San Diego (UCSD) in La Jolla. Developed by Tiger Hospitality Group, this food hall aims to cater to both the university community and the general public, offering a diverse culinary experience.
The 20,000-square-foot venue will feature a two-story layout that includes globally inspired restaurant booths, two bars, and seating capacity for 312 guests. Among the amenities is a 34-seat outdoor patio, enhancing the dining experience with outdoor options. The mezzanine level will host an additional concept that is yet to be revealed, promising further variety for visitors.
Tiger Hospitality Group—composed of partners Berke Bakay, Eren Unur, and Brett Johnson—brings a wealth of experience from previous ventures, including the rebranding of a food hall in Little Italy and plans for a location in the Miramar Theatre complex in San Clemente. The group has developed several restaurant brands, such as Lobster Lab and Cosmos Burger. Notably, Bakay and Unur initially collaborated at Windmill Food Hall in Carlsbad, where they garnered valuable operational insights.
Design and Community Integration
Designed by the local firm BASILE Studio, STATION8 will occupy a prominent location in the district’s main square. This area integrates classrooms, offices, student housing, a conference center, and an underground parking garage, creating a vibrant hub for both students and the public. The open seating and flexible dining arrangements are tailored to reflect the evolving trend of food halls as community-centric spaces.
The proximity of STATION8 to the La Jolla Playhouse, which attracts over 100,000 visitors annually, positions it as a key dining destination. The market will feature ten locally based restaurant booths on the first floor, showcasing a variety of globally inspired cuisines. By focusing on local operators instead of national chains, STATION8 is set to become one of the first campus food halls in the United States to adopt this model.
